What’s the best size rug for a living room?
Living rooms come in all shapes and sizes, so it’s important to choose the right size rug to fit your space. A too-small rug will look dwarfed in a large room, while a too-large rug will seem out of place in a small room.
When choosing a rug for a living room, you’ll need to consider the size of the furniture as well as the size of the room. A general rule of thumb is to leave at least 18 inches of bare floor around the perimeter of the rug. If your furniture is clustered in one area of the room, you may want to choose a smaller rug to avoid creating a cramped feel.
If you have a large living room, you can go bigger with your rug. A 10×14 or even a 12×18 rug will work well in a spacious living room. Just be sure to leave plenty of room for people to walk around the rug.
In a small living room, a 5×7 or 6×9 rug is a good size. You may also want to consider a round or square rug to create the illusion of more space.
No matter what size room you have, it’s important to choose a rug that’s made from a durable material. A synthetic rug is a good option for high traffic areas, while a wool rug is a good choice for a more formal living room.

How far should a rug go under a couch?
How far should a rug go under a couch? This is a question that many people have, but don’t know how to answer. The placement of a rug under a couch can make a big difference in the overall appearance of the room.
The general rule is that the rug should be big enough so that the front legs of the couch are on the rug. This will help to anchor the couch and keep it from looking like it’s floating in the room. If the rug is too small, it will be difficult to keep the couch in place and it may move around whenever someone steps on it.
